How they compare
Republic of Korea currently reports 62.6% against 62.4% in Ecuador, a difference of 0.2%.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 35 shared years of data; in 1991 it was Ecuador ahead.
Ecuador ranks 56th and Republic of Korea ranks 54th of 187 countries.
Across the 4 decades both report, Ecuador averaged higher in 3 and Republic of Korea in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Ecuador | Republic of Korea |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 61.1% | 58.8% | 2.3% | Ecuador |
| 2000s | 62.9% | 59.1% | 3.8% | Ecuador |
| 2010s | 62.2% | 59.9% | 2.4% | Ecuador |
| 2020s | 61.6% | 61.7% | 0.1% | Republic of Korea |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
